  • Five Nodes Are Sufficient for Hybrid Networks of Evolutionary Processors to Be Computationally Complete.- Learning Two-Input Linear and Nonlinear Analog Functions with a Simple Chemical System.- Scaled Tree Fractals Do not Strictly Self-assemble.- GUBS a Language for Synthetic Biology: Specification and Compilation.- Modeling Syntactic Complexity with P Systems: A Preview.- Simulating Cancer Growth Using Cellular Automata to Detect Combination Drug Targets.- Towards an MP Model for B Lymphocytes Maturation.- Pseudo-inversion on Formal Languages.- Reverse-Engineering Nonlinear Analog Circuits with Evolutionary Computation.- Steps toward Developing an Artificial Cell Signaling Model Applied to Distributed Fault Detection.- Dynamic Adaptive Neural Network Array.- Unconventional Arithmetic: A System for Computation Using Action Potentials.- Reservoir Computing Approach to Robust Computation Using Unreliable Nanoscale Networks.- On DNA-Based Gellular Automata.- Doubles and Negatives are Positive (in Self-assembly).- On String Languages Generated by Sequential Spiking Neural P Systems Based on Maximum Spike Number.- Languages Associated with Crystallographic Symmetry.- An Energy-Efficient Computing Approach by Filling the Connectome Gap.- Fast Arithmetic in Algorithmic Self-assembly.- Pattern Formation by Spatially Organized Approximate Majority Reactions.- Mecobo: A Hardware and Software Platform for in Materio Evolution.- Compact Realization of Reversible Turing Machines by 2-State Reversible Logic Elements.- Universal Computation in the Prisoner’s Dilemma Game.- Exact Simulation of One-Dimensional Chaotic Dynamical Systems Using Algebraic Numbers.- Artificial Astrocyte Networks, as Components in Artificial Neural Networks.- Quantum, Stochastic, and Pseudo Stochastic Languages with Few States.- Phase Transition and Strong Predictability.- PHLOGON: PHase-Based LOGic Using Oscillatory Nano-Systems.- Size-Separable Tile Self-assembly: A Tight Bound forTemperature-1 Mismatch-Free Systems.- Development of Physical Super-Turing Analog Hardware.
